When what is corporate credit card it comes to choosing a business credit card or a corporate credit card, it’s important to consider what the card will be used for and by whom. Corporate credit cards work as a large-scale payment solution, giving companies fine-grain controls and expense management tools for a large number of employee cards. Corporate cards require an established business credit history rather than a personal guarantee. If the company goes under, the business is typically responsible for any debt accrued. Unlike consumer and small business credit cards, corporate credit cards cannot be simply applied for online or at a bank branch. Rather, a company should engage with a commercial banking relationship manager, treasury management specialist or dedicated bank client service professional to learn more about the offerings their institution can make to a company.

Corporate credit cards vs. business credit cards

Since corporate credit cards don’t require a personal guarantee, a credit issuer probably won’t do a hard inquiry on your personal credit. This means that you could have a low personal credit score and still have your business qualify for a corporate credit card. On the other hand, if your business has bad credit or has only developed a limited credit history, you might have a harder time taking out a corporate line of credit. A trickier aspect of corporate credit cards is the various ways corporate cards can be structured. Depending on the liability structure of the corporate card, either the employer or the employee (or a combination of both) is held responsible for repaying the credit card bill. Corporate cards operate similarly to charge cards in that you have to repay the card regularly and generally cannot carry a monthly balance. However, a few fintech companies are disrupting the traditional credit card scene by offering more flexible repayment terms (generally day repayment terms).
